Helping Families in our Community
St John’s Grammar School has a long standing tradition of being a caring school. We want to find ways in which we can provide practical short term assistance to school families.
Coordinated by a parent volunteer, this is a valuable opportunity for our community to be able to be even more supportive.
Areas of Support
Illness, loss of employment or the arrival of a newborn child are just three of many times when extra care and assistance may be of value to families in the St John’s community.
The program hopes to provide assistance in the following areas:
- Providing meals
- Transport of children to/from school
- Assistance with domestic duties
- Providing care assistance
- Other at the discretion of the co-ordinator
How to access
All families go through times when extra support is needed. Families who would like to access the Community Support Network or who know of a family who are in need of support, are asked to contact the Co-ordinator or Reception at either campus.
Confidentiality and sensitivity to the family’s needs will be kept foremost in mind.
